general: remove unused DateWidget (#27971)

This commit is contained in:
Frédéric Péters 2018-11-13 21:31:28 +01:00
parent 6b99e6e0d4
commit e71e9f559d
2 changed files with 2 additions and 25 deletions

View File

@ -11,7 +11,7 @@ import json
import re
import uuid
from django.forms.widgets import DateTimeInput, DateInput, TimeInput, SelectMultiple
from django.forms.widgets import DateTimeInput, TimeInput, SelectMultiple
from django.utils.formats import get_language
from django.utils.safestring import mark_safe
@ -130,28 +130,6 @@ class DateTimeWidget(PickerWidgetMixin, DateTimeInput):
super(DateTimeWidget, self).__init__(attrs, options, usel10n)
class DateWidget(PickerWidgetMixin, DateInput):
"""
DateWidget is the corresponding widget for Date field, it renders only the date section of
datetime picker.
"""
format_name = 'DATE_INPUT_FORMATS'
glyphicon = 'glyphicon-calendar'
def __init__(self, attrs=None, options=None, usel10n=None):
if options is None:
options = {}
# Set the default options to show only the datepicker object
options['startView'] = options.get('startView', 2)
options['minView'] = options.get('minView', 2)
options['format'] = options.get('format', 'dd/mm/yyyy')
super(DateWidget, self).__init__(attrs, options, usel10n)
class TimeWidget(PickerWidgetMixin, TimeInput):
"""
TimeWidget is the corresponding widget for Time field, it renders only the time section of

View File

@ -1,6 +1,5 @@
from chrono.manager.widgets import DateTimeWidget, DateWidget, TimeWidget
from chrono.manager.widgets import DateTimeWidget, TimeWidget
def test_widgets_init():
DateTimeWidget()
DateWidget()
TimeWidget()